Why Click Lock Vinyl Flooring Is Gaining Popularity
The surge in popularity of click lock vinyl flooring stems from its ability to address multiple concerns that homeowners typically face when choosing new flooring. Traditional options like hardwood can be expensive and prone to moisture damage, while carpet often requires frequent cleaning and replacement. Vinyl flooring strikes an ideal balance between these extremes.
One of the standout features is water resistance. Unlike laminate or engineered wood, vinyl flooring handles spills, humidity, and even occasional flooding without warping or swelling. This makes it particularly well-suited for kitchens, bathrooms, basements, and laundry rooms where moisture levels tend to fluctuate. Many modern versions also feature textured surfaces that mimic the look of natural materials like stone, hardwood, or concrete.
Durability is another major factor. The wear layer on quality vinyl planks protects against scratches, dents, and fading from sunlight exposure. Families with children and pets will appreciate how well these floors hold up against everyday wear. A properly installed click lock vinyl floor can last 15 to 20 years or more with minimal maintenance.

Installation Made Simple for DIY Enthusiasts
One of the biggest advantages of click lock vinyl flooring is how accessible installation has become. The planks feature a tongue-and-groove system that clicks together securely, creating a floating floor that does not need to be glued or nailed down. This means you can install it over most existing surfaces including tile, concrete, and even some hardwood floors.
Before beginning installation, ensure your subfloor is clean, level, and dry. A thin underlayment can improve comfort and sound insulation, though many vinyl planks come with attached padding for convenience. Starting from one corner of the room, simply align each plank at an angle and press down until it locks into place.
Most homeowners can complete a standard-sized room in just a few hours. For larger spaces or more complex layouts involving doorways and transitions, you may need to trim some planks to fit perfectly. A utility knife and straight edge are usually sufficient for this task.
Maintenance and Long-Term Care
Maintaining click lock vinyl flooring is remarkably straightforward. Daily cleaning involves sweeping or vacuuming to remove dirt and debris that could scratch the surface over time. For deeper cleaning, a damp mop with a mild cleaner works well without leaving residue behind.
Avoid using excessive water when mopping, as standing water can seep into seams and potentially cause damage in rare cases. Many manufacturers recommend specific vinyl floor cleaners, but a diluted solution of dish soap and warm water is often sufficient for routine maintenance.
Protecting your floors from heavy furniture legs with felt pads and using area rugs in high-traffic zones will extend the life of your flooring significantly. With proper care, click lock vinyl flooring retains its appearance and performance for many years, making it a cost-effective investment for any home.
Frequently Asked Questions
Is click lock vinyl flooring suitable for wet areas like bathrooms?
Yes, most click lock vinyl flooring is water-resistant or fully waterproof, making it an excellent choice for bathrooms. Look for products with a high wear layer and proper sealing to ensure long-lasting performance in humid environments.
Can I install click lock vinyl flooring over existing tile?
Absolutely. Vinyl planks can be installed directly over ceramic tile, porcelain, or even linoleum as long as the surface is flat, clean, and free of loose pieces. This makes it a great option for updating older floors without removing them entirely.
How does click lock vinyl flooring compare to laminate?
Vinyl flooring is generally more water-resistant than laminate and feels softer underfoot. Laminate often has a slightly harder surface but may offer more realistic wood textures. Both are durable options, though vinyl tends to perform better in moisture-prone areas.
What tools do I need for DIY installation?
The essential tools include a utility knife, measuring tape, straight edge, and spacers for maintaining expansion gaps around the perimeter. Some installers also find a rubber mallet helpful for ensuring tight connections between planks.
How long does click lock vinyl flooring typically last?
With proper installation and maintenance, quality click lock vinyl flooring can last 15 to 20 years or more. Higher-end products with thicker wear layers often exceed this lifespan, making them a worthwhile investment for long-term home improvement projects.
